Bioinformatics Pipeline For Data Classification

Explore diverse perspectives on bioinformatics pipelines with structured content covering tools, applications, optimization, and future trends.

2025/7/13

In the era of big data and precision science, bioinformatics pipelines for data classification have become indispensable tools for researchers and professionals across various domains. These pipelines streamline the process of analyzing complex biological datasets, enabling the extraction of meaningful insights from raw data. Whether you're working with genomic sequences, proteomics data, or environmental microbiomes, a well-designed bioinformatics pipeline can significantly enhance the accuracy, efficiency, and reproducibility of your research. This article delves deep into the essentials of bioinformatics pipelines for data classification, offering actionable insights, step-by-step guidance, and real-world applications to help you master this critical aspect of modern bioinformatics.


Implement [Bioinformatics Pipeline] solutions for seamless cross-team collaboration and data analysis.

Understanding the basics of bioinformatics pipelines for data classification

Key Components of a Bioinformatics Pipeline

A bioinformatics pipeline is a structured workflow designed to process and analyze biological data. The key components of such a pipeline include:

  • Data Input and Preprocessing: This involves collecting raw data from various sources, such as sequencing machines, and cleaning it to remove noise or errors.
  • Feature Extraction: Identifying and isolating relevant features from the data, such as gene expression levels or protein structures.
  • Data Classification Algorithms: Applying machine learning or statistical methods to categorize the data into meaningful groups.
  • Validation and Output: Ensuring the accuracy of the classification results and generating interpretable outputs for further analysis.

Importance of Bioinformatics Pipelines in Modern Research

Bioinformatics pipelines are critical in modern research for several reasons:

  • Scalability: They can handle large datasets, making them ideal for high-throughput experiments.
  • Reproducibility: Automated workflows ensure that analyses can be replicated, a cornerstone of scientific research.
  • Efficiency: By automating repetitive tasks, pipelines save time and reduce the likelihood of human error.
  • Interdisciplinary Applications: From healthcare to agriculture, bioinformatics pipelines are used to solve complex problems across various fields.

Building an effective bioinformatics pipeline for data classification

Tools and Technologies for Bioinformatics Pipelines

The choice of tools and technologies can make or break your bioinformatics pipeline. Some popular options include:

  • Programming Languages: Python, R, and Perl are commonly used for scripting and data analysis.
  • Software Tools: Tools like Bioconductor, Galaxy, and QIIME offer pre-built modules for various bioinformatics tasks.
  • Machine Learning Frameworks: TensorFlow, Scikit-learn, and PyTorch are used for implementing advanced classification algorithms.
  • Cloud Platforms: AWS, Google Cloud, and Azure provide scalable computing resources for large-scale analyses.

Step-by-Step Guide to Bioinformatics Pipeline Implementation

  1. Define Objectives: Clearly outline the goals of your pipeline, such as identifying disease biomarkers or classifying microbial species.
  2. Data Collection: Gather raw data from reliable sources, ensuring it meets quality standards.
  3. Preprocessing: Clean and normalize the data to prepare it for analysis.
  4. Feature Selection: Use statistical or machine learning methods to identify the most relevant features.
  5. Model Training: Train classification algorithms using labeled datasets.
  6. Validation: Test the model's accuracy using independent datasets.
  7. Deployment: Implement the pipeline in a user-friendly environment for routine use.

Optimizing your bioinformatics pipeline workflow

Common Challenges in Bioinformatics Pipelines

Despite their advantages, bioinformatics pipelines come with their own set of challenges:

  • Data Quality Issues: Inconsistent or noisy data can compromise the accuracy of the pipeline.
  • Computational Bottlenecks: Large datasets require significant computational resources, which can be a limiting factor.
  • Algorithm Selection: Choosing the right classification algorithm is crucial but often challenging.
  • Reproducibility: Ensuring that the pipeline produces consistent results across different datasets and environments.

Best Practices for Bioinformatics Pipeline Efficiency

To optimize your pipeline, consider the following best practices:

  • Automate Repetitive Tasks: Use scripting languages to automate data preprocessing and feature extraction.
  • Parallel Processing: Leverage multi-core processors or cloud computing to speed up analyses.
  • Version Control: Use tools like Git to track changes and maintain reproducibility.
  • Regular Updates: Keep your tools and algorithms up-to-date to incorporate the latest advancements in the field.

Applications of bioinformatics pipelines across industries

Bioinformatics Pipelines in Healthcare and Medicine

In healthcare, bioinformatics pipelines are revolutionizing diagnostics and treatment:

  • Genomic Medicine: Pipelines are used to identify genetic mutations associated with diseases, enabling personalized medicine.
  • Drug Discovery: By classifying protein structures, pipelines help in identifying potential drug targets.
  • Clinical Diagnostics: Pipelines analyze patient data to classify diseases, improving diagnostic accuracy.

Bioinformatics Pipelines in Environmental Studies

Environmental researchers use bioinformatics pipelines to address ecological challenges:

  • Microbial Ecology: Classifying microbial communities in soil or water samples to study ecosystem health.
  • Climate Change Research: Analyzing genetic data to understand the impact of climate change on biodiversity.
  • Agricultural Applications: Classifying plant genomes to develop climate-resilient crops.

Future trends in bioinformatics pipelines for data classification

Emerging Technologies in Bioinformatics Pipelines

The field of bioinformatics is rapidly evolving, with several emerging technologies poised to transform pipelines:

  • AI and Deep Learning: Advanced algorithms are improving the accuracy and speed of data classification.
  • Quantum Computing: Promises to solve computational bottlenecks in large-scale analyses.
  • Blockchain for Data Security: Ensures the integrity and security of sensitive biological data.

Predictions for Bioinformatics Pipeline Development

Looking ahead, we can expect:

  • Increased Automation: Pipelines will become more user-friendly, requiring minimal human intervention.
  • Integration with IoT: Real-time data collection and analysis from wearable devices and sensors.
  • Global Collaboration: Cloud-based platforms will facilitate international research collaborations.

Examples of bioinformatics pipelines for data classification

Example 1: Genomic Data Classification for Cancer Research

A pipeline designed to classify genomic data can identify mutations linked to specific cancer types, aiding in early diagnosis and targeted therapy.

Example 2: Microbial Community Analysis in Soil Samples

This pipeline classifies microbial species in soil, helping researchers understand nutrient cycles and develop sustainable farming practices.

Example 3: Protein Structure Classification for Drug Discovery

By classifying protein structures, this pipeline accelerates the identification of potential drug targets, reducing the time and cost of drug development.


Faqs about bioinformatics pipelines for data classification

What is the primary purpose of a bioinformatics pipeline?

The primary purpose is to automate the analysis of biological data, enabling researchers to extract meaningful insights efficiently and accurately.

How can I start building a bioinformatics pipeline?

Begin by defining your objectives, selecting appropriate tools, and following a structured workflow for data preprocessing, analysis, and validation.

What are the most common tools used in bioinformatics pipelines?

Popular tools include Bioconductor, Galaxy, QIIME, TensorFlow, and Scikit-learn, among others.

How do I ensure the accuracy of a bioinformatics pipeline?

Accuracy can be ensured through rigorous validation, using high-quality data, and regularly updating algorithms and tools.

What industries benefit the most from bioinformatics pipelines?

Industries such as healthcare, agriculture, environmental science, and biotechnology benefit significantly from bioinformatics pipelines.


Do's and don'ts of bioinformatics pipelines for data classification

Do'sDon'ts
Use high-quality, well-annotated datasets.Ignore data preprocessing steps.
Automate repetitive tasks to save time.Overcomplicate the pipeline unnecessarily.
Validate your results with independent data.Rely solely on a single dataset for testing.
Keep your tools and algorithms updated.Use outdated software or methods.
Document every step for reproducibility.Skip documentation, leading to confusion.

This comprehensive guide aims to equip professionals with the knowledge and tools needed to build, optimize, and apply bioinformatics pipelines for data classification effectively. By following the strategies outlined here, you can harness the full potential of bioinformatics to drive innovation and discovery in your field.

Implement [Bioinformatics Pipeline] solutions for seamless cross-team collaboration and data analysis.

Navigate Project Success with Meegle

Pay less to get more today.

Contact sales